(click on image for large view) This is a photo of the tekoteko (head) and the right maihi (arm) and amo (leg) of the whare runanga (council house) of the Pipitea marae which is a few minutes drive from Wellington’s city centre. We had gone out to take a look at a furniture store and spotted the building across the road. It was a bit surprising to find a marae in and amongst office blocks and retail stores. I was always under the impression that they were all located either in the countryside or on the outskirts of a town or city.
For those of you who do not know what a marae is, it is a scared meeting place that is located in front of the whare runanga. It is a place of spiritual significance to Maori where they can meet to discuss and debate, celebrate to welcome the living and to bid farewell to their dearly departed.
